How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Progress Village?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Progress Village Studio Apartments | $2,021 | $1,575 | $2,869 |
| Progress Village 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,669 | $1,069 | $3,925 |
Progress Village 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,900 | $1,270 | $5,578 |
| Progress Village 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,262 | $1,507 | $4,367 |
| Progress Village 4 Bedroom Apartments | $2,026 | $2,026 | $2,026 |

Largest Available Progress Village and Nearby 2 Bedroom Apartments
The largest available 2 Bedroom apartment unit in Progress Village, FL is found at Cortland Santos Flats in the Ventura Bay neighborhood and is 1,534 square feet priced from $2,345. Hamlin at Lake Brandon in the South Green neighborhood has the second largest 2 Bedroom, which is sized at 1,387 square feet and currently listed start at $2,000. Here is today’s list of the largest available 2 Bedroom units in Progress Village:
| Apartment Listing | Model Name | Square Footage | Priced From |
|---|---|---|---|
| Cortland Santos Flats | Torcedor | 1,534 Sq Ft | $2,345 |
| Hamlin at Lake Brandon | Daniel | 1,387 Sq Ft | $2,000 |
| The Oasis at 301 | Mirage | 1,351 Sq Ft | $2,297 |
| Lucerne at Lake Brandon Apartments | Delano | 1,289 Sq Ft | $1,915 |
| Asprey at Lake Brandon Apartments | B3 (Dover) | 1,289 Sq Ft | $1,774 |
| Solé at Brandon | 2 Bedroom B2 | 1,254 Sq Ft | $2,183 |
| Preserve at Alafia | Jacaranda | 1,242 Sq Ft | $2,195 |
| Allegro Palm Apartments | Sonata | 1,228 Sq Ft | $1,601 |
| Cortland Riverview | Palm River | 1,219 Sq Ft | $2,221 |
| Sentosa Riverview | B3S | 1,217 Sq Ft | $1,900 |
Cheapest Available Progress Village and Nearby 2 Bedroom Apartments
As of January 12, 2026 the lowest priced 2 Bedroom apartment unit in Progress Village, FL is the Two Bedroom Two Bath (b) Model starting from $1,270 at Fountains at Falkenburg in the Ventura Bay neighborhood. The second most affordable Progress Village 2 Bedroom is the Serenity Model at Reflections Apartments starting at $1,301 in the Providence Lakes neighborhood. The average price for all 2 Bedroom apartments in Progress Village is currently $1,900. Here is today’s list of the cheapest available 2 Bedroom options in Progress Village:
| Apartment Listing | Model Name | Priced From |
|---|---|---|
| Fountains at Falkenburg | Two Bedroom Two Bath (b) | $1,270 |
| Reflections Apartments | Serenity | $1,301 |
| Windsor Club at Legacy Park | B2 | $1,451 |
| Providence Lakes | Sage | $1,491 |
| MAA Indigo Point | The Gardenia | $1,545 |
| Asprey at Lake Brandon Apartments | B1 (Bond) | $1,563 |
| Retreat at Crosstown | B1/B1R | $1,567 |
| Allegro Palm Apartments | Cadenza | $1,567 |
| The Park at Knightsbridge | Two Bed / Two Bath | $1,599 |
| The Park at Portofino Apartments | Dartmouth | $1,629 |
